The Mathematical Description of Sunflower Seed’s Hulling Process Using Impact Huller
Original language description
This work aims to describe mathematical model of Sunflower Seed’s Hulling process. Exactly, the movement of sunflower seeds inside rotor is described by equations of motion as a function of time.
